South Dakota Code § 37-11-5

Filing of statements prerequisite to bringing legal action, enforcing rights, or recovery

No person or firm operating or interested in a business, may maintain any legal action in the name under which the business is conducted unless the person or firm has complied with the provisions of §§
37-11-1
and
37-11-2
. No such person or firm may recover anything or enforce any right claimed to be due or arising out of the operation of the business until the statement required by §
37-11-1
or
37-11-2
has been filed.
